Description

The British Library is the national library of the UK and 100 Birds from Around the World features birds from their ornithology collection. Sources include: American Ornithology by Alexander Lawson, 1825; The Birds of America, John Audubon, 1827-38; An album of 51 drawings of birds and mammals made at Bencoolen, Sumatra for Sir Stamford Raffles, c.1824;A natural history of uncommon birds, London 1743-51; Florilegius, Edward Donovan, 1794-1819 ; The Birds of Australia, John Gould and HC Richter 1848-69;The Birds of New Guinea and the adjacent Papuan Islands, including any new species that may be discovered in Australia.

One hundred color postcards to send, keep or frame are stored in a sturdy box with a lift up lid.
